Abstract (EN)

This thesis examines academics' labor experiences in Istanbul, Türkiye, using semi-structured interviews with 24 academics from 13 foundation universities. It focuses on the impacts of neoliberal colonization of higher education, digitalization, and new academic labor, highlighting labor control, wage inequalities, and exploitation issues. The study explores how academics see themselves, cope with precarity, and experience in a patriarchal, market-driven labor market. It finds significant disparities caused by institutional orientation and broader political and economic contexts. The analysis emphasizes how audit technologies, publication pressures, and performance indicators foster insecurity and erode academic autonomy, commodifying education. It also discusses the differences between teaching and research universities. Findings reveal that academics accept common elements such as performance metrics, publication and project pressure, and the commodification of education across all institutions. However, academics tend to be more satisfied with their conditions in institutions that offer less control and pressure, provide temporal flexibility and freedom, and foster solidarity and communication. This leads to varying responses from academics, as the labor processes in these two types of foundation universities differ. Academics at research universities are generally more satisfied, while those at teaching universities are experiencing high levels of anxiety, stress, and fear due to precarious employment. Similarly, research assistants experience the transformed labor process the most harshly; they work in more uncertain and insecure conditions and are at the bottom of the status hierarchy.
